SEAFDEC ENHANCE THE CAPACITY ON FISH HANDLING AND POST-HARVEST LOSSES IN VIET NAM

SEAFDEC Training Department conducted the On-site Training Course on Proper Fish Handling Techniques Applicable to Local Fishing Vessels in Viet Nam during 23 to 25 January 2018. There are 34 fisheries officers participated on the training. This training course enhanced the knowledge and practical skills on the reduction of post-harvest losses considering the importance of appropriate fish handling practice and hygiene onboard, technical information and knowledge related in preserving fish for direct human consumption and to serve at a premium level as well as to reduce post-harvest losses and trash fish from unloading, storage, and transportation onboard till unloading at landing site.
